How to Choose the Best Solar Providers in Rocklin for Your Home

Rocklin property owners generally get to solar from either directions. Some are tired of opening up summer season energy expenses that seem to climb yearly. Others desire even more control, particularly after a few periods of warm front, wildfire threat, and public discussions about grid integrity. Both groups ask the same inquiry once they start shopping: how do you arrange with all the solar providers contending for attention?
That question matters more than many individuals realize. A solar system can offer your home for 25 years or longer. The equipment matters, however the company behind the layout, permit process, installation, and post-install support matters equally as much. I have actually seen beautiful-looking systems that underperformed because the layout disregarded afternoon shade, and I have actually seen modest systems provide outstanding worth due to the fact that the installer sized them honestly and established sensible expectations from the start.
Rocklin is a good location to consider solar, yet it is not an area where you ought to purchase thoughtlessly. Roof shape, tree cover, panel alignment, local utility prices, and your very own family behaviors all influence whether a proposal is smart, expensive, or insufficient. The very best option is hardly ever the loudest ad or the most affordable monthly payment. It is generally the supplier that integrates sound design, clear pricing, and a track record of guaranteeing its work.
Why provider choice matters more than brand name names
Most home owners begin by contrasting panel brand names. That makes good sense externally, because solar tools appears technical and long-term. Yet in genuine projects, installer quality often has a higher impact on the result than whether one panel is a couple of watts greater than another.
A great solar panel supplier will examine your roof covering problem before offering you anything. They will certainly request for a recent electrical expense, review your yearly use, and talk through future adjustments such as an EV, swimming pool pump, office, or growing family members. A rushed sales associate frequently misses those actions and heads right to a funding pitch. That is a caution sign.
The installer's design selections likewise affect efficiency. In Rocklin, many homes obtain solid sun exposure, however not every roofing system plane is equal. West-facing panels may help counter late-afternoon usage, while south-facing ranges generally optimize general production. North-facing area can still make good sense in some cases, however just if the business economics stand up. A thoughtful provider discusses those trade-offs clearly instead of pretending every roofing is perfect.
Then there is the lengthy tail of ownership. If an inverter falls short in year eight, who manages the guarantee insurance claim? If keeping an eye on goes offline, will any individual see? If roofing job is required later, will the original installer still respond to the phone? The best solar companies recognize that the sale is the beginning of a partnership, not the end of one.
What makes Rocklin a distinct solar market
Rocklin is not a common "California solar" market, and treating it that way can result in bad choices. Houses here vary widely, from older neighborhoods with fully grown trees to more recent growths with cleaner rooflines and larger electrical tons. Summer season air conditioning need can be significant. Families with EVs commonly make use of even more power than they understand until somebody assesses a complete year of bills.
Local environment patterns prefer solar manufacturing, yet warm can reduce panel efficiency somewhat in peak summer season problems. That does not make solar a poor fit, it simply means estimates ought to be sensible. A provider who understands local problems will design production based on your real website as opposed to handing you a one-size-fits-all estimate.
Utility structure matters too. The golden state price style has actually changed over time, and compensation for exported power is not what it as soon as was. That suggests self-consumption, load timing, and battery conversations are more crucial now. Some solar companies still offer as though every excess kilowatt-hour exported to the grid is extremely beneficial. That technique really feels dated. Much better providers in Rocklin talk truthfully concerning when a battery assists, when it does not, and how to size solar around your use patterns as opposed to around old assumptions.
Start with your home, not the sales pitch
Before calling solar companies near me or completing quote types, it aids to recognize your own standard. You do not need to end up being an engineer, but you ought to understand a few things: your yearly kWh use, your standard and top regular monthly bills, the age of your roof covering, and whether your electrical panel may require upgrades.
A home owner who uses 8,000 kWh per year need to decline a proposition created around 14,000 kWh unless there is a clear factor, such as an EV arriving following month. I have seen large systems marketed under the banner of "future proofing," when the actual motivation was a larger agreement. Oversizing can still make good sense in particular situations, however it requires a solid rationale.
Roof age is another usual unseen area. If your roofing has just a few years left, placing panels on it now may develop an expensive remove-and-reinstall job later on. A good service provider will certainly raise that problem even if it slows down the sale. A poor one will certainly hope you do not ask.
Electrical facilities can likewise shape price. Older homes might need a main panel upgrade or various other electrical work to sustain the system securely and legitimately. That is not always a bargain breaker, yet it needs to be emerged early. Covert change orders are one of the fastest ways an encouraging solar project transforms frustrating.
How to review solar providers without getting shed in jargon
When you contrast solar providers, the most intelligent approach is to consider 5 dimensions simultaneously: technological style, monetary framework, installment top quality, solution security, and honesty. Homeowners commonly concentrate also heavily on one and ignore the rest.
Technical layout starts with the production quote. Ask what presumptions were utilized. Did the company make up shielding? Did they make use of satellite images just, or did they check the residential property? What degradation price are they thinking with time? Sensible companies can explain these inputs in plain language.
Financial structure is where several proposals become slippery. A regular monthly financing payment might sound convenient, yet that does not automatically make the deal eye-catching. You need the complete funded expense, rate of interest, term size, dealer charges if any, and anticipated breakeven timeline. Cash purchase, finance, lease, and power purchase agreement models all bring different trade-offs. The best solar energy companies near me conversations are generally the ones where the rep agrees to decrease and do the mathematics with you.
Installation quality is tougher to judge from a brochure, yet not impossible. Consider images of finished tasks. Ask whether the business makes use of internal staffs or subcontractors. Subcontracting is not constantly an issue, yet it does alter liability. You wish to know that is in fact on your roof covering and who is liable if there is an issue with flashing, conduit runs, or checking setup.
Service security is about whether the business is likely to be about and responsive. Solar companies can expand quick, reduce quick, combine, or vanish. That does not indicate you must only take into consideration the most significant national brands, since some regional companies give far better care. It implies you must ask sensible inquiries concerning guarantees, support procedures, and who services the system after installation.
Honesty is much less substantial, yet you can frequently feel it. When you ask a tough inquiry, do they address straight? Do they confess unpredictability where appropriate? Do they point out restrictions, or advantages? Experts who know their craft do not need to oversell.
The concerns that separate solid service providers from smooth sales teams
You can learn a large amount from a brief conversation if you ask certain questions. Broad inquiries such as "Are your panels good?" hardly ever assistance, because every business states of course. Better concerns force detail.
Here are 5 worth asking every prospective buyer:
- How did you dimension this system based upon my last year of usage and any organized changes?
- What annual manufacturing range do you expect, and what assumptions did you make about color and panel orientation?
- Who does the installation, and that manages service warranty solution if something fails?
- What prices are not included in this proposal, such as panel upgrades, roof covering job, or keeping track of fees?
- How will this system do if my use shifts due to an EV, battery, or time-of-use pricing?
Notice that none of those concerns requests for a sales motto. They request process, presumptions, and accountability. Strong solar panel providers normally address them pleasantly. Weak ones commonly redirect to incentives, urgency, or a "today only" price.
Reading a proposal like a home owner, not like a salesperson
A solar proposition can look sleek and still hide essential omissions. What matters is not the glossy rendering of panels on your roof. It is the detail behind the numbers.
Start with system dimension in kW and projected annual manufacturing in kWh. Those are not the exact same thing. A 7 kW system on one roofing system might produce materially less than a 7 kW system on one more because of alignment, pitch, color, and devices choices. If one company suggests a smaller sized system yet shows virtually similar result to a bigger rival, ask why. Among them may be using excessively hopeful assumptions.
Then check out price in regards to overall cost and cost per watt. A reduced heading price can come to be less appealing as soon as financing fees are added. A higher cost may be warranted if it consists of a costs inverter arrangement, battery preparedness, panel upgrade work, and a longer workmanship guarantee. The factor is not to go after the lowest number. The factor is to contrast complete scopes.
Pay attention to warranty language. There are typically several layers: panel product warranty, panel efficiency guarantee, inverter warranty, craftsmanship service warranty, and roofing system penetration warranty. Property owners typically think all warranties are equivalent because they share comparable year counts. They are not. A 25-year product service warranty from a producer is useful, but if the installer makes solution claims challenging, the experience can still be painful.
Monitoring is one more information that obtains overlooked. A good system ought to let you see manufacturing data clearly. Better still, the installer needs to tell you what they do if the system underperforms or goes offline. Keeping track of just aids if a person takes note of it.
Local reputation issues, but it needs to be analyzed carefully
When individuals look for solar companies Rocklin or solar companies near me, they often go directly to ratings and evaluations. That is a reasonable beginning point, but not a complete method.
Look for patterns as opposed to excellence. A few unfavorable evaluations do not instantly disqualify a firm. Solar projects entail allowing, assessments, utility coordination, roofing variables, and climate hold-ups. Some rubbing is inevitable. What you intend to see is how the firm responds when issues occur. Do they communicate plainly? Do they make points ideal? Are the complaints concerning timing and documents, or about serious installation problems and abandoned service calls?
Neighborhood experience can help also. Carriers that have actually installed numerous systems in Rocklin may recognize common roofing types, HOA assumptions in certain communities, and local allowing rhythms. That sort of neighborhood skills can smooth a project considerably.
At the exact same time, do not assume "local" always means much better. Some tiny installers do superb work. Others are thinly staffed and vulnerable to set up slippage. Some bigger companies have strong processes and committed service divisions. Others feel impersonal. The most effective method is to treat regional presence as a plus, not as a replacement for real due diligence.
The funding conversation most house owners need to hear
A lot of solar irritation starts with financing that appeared basic at the cooking area table and felt pricey a year later. Solar can still be an excellent long-lasting investment, but the framework matters.
Cash purchases typically supply the clearest business economics due to the fact that you stay clear of funding costs and maintain complete possession from the first day. That is not realistic for every family, certainly. Solar fundings can still work well, particularly if the terms are clear and the monthly repayment straightens with your spending plan and anticipated power savings.
Where property owners enter trouble is dealing with the regular monthly payment as the whole tale. A reduced payment stretched over a long term can conceal an extremely high total cost. Dealer fees can additionally blow up the financed amount significantly. If a firm rushes past those information, slow the conversation down.
Leases and power purchase contracts might suit some homeowners who prioritize low ahead of time cost and do not want possession obligations. However they also bring restrictions. Offering the home can become more challenging if a buyer does not intend to presume the contract. Financial savings might be lower than with possession. Contract rise terms deserve careful review.
This is one location where a company's stability shows swiftly. Great solar companies can clarify why a particular funding framework fits your objectives. Wonderful ones will certainly also inform you when it does not.
Batteries, backup power, and the fact behind the buzz
Many homeowners currently inquire about batteries nearly promptly. That makes sense. Backup power is appealing, and utility export payment modifications have actually made self-consumption better. Still, a battery is not immediately the right choice for each Rocklin home.
A battery can assist if you want backup power for crucial loads, if your family utilizes a great deal of electrical energy in late mid-day and night hours, or if you value durability during interruptions. It can likewise improve the value of solar under specific rate structures solar companies by keeping manufacturing for later use.
But batteries add purposeful price. They also call for cautious planning about what you expect them to do. Powering a refrigerator, lights, internet, and a couple of outlets during an outage is one point. Running central air all night is another. I have seen house owners think a single battery would certainly make your home feel grid-independent, only to discover later that their assumptions far surpassed the battery's designated role.
A capable provider will certainly talk through tons priorities, backup subpanels if needed, and realistic runtime. They will not imply that every home requires storage space to justify solar. Often the ideal response is solar now, battery later. Sometimes it is both with each other. Often it is neither up until a roofing or panel concern is resolved first.
Warning indications that need to slow you down
Homeowners frequently ask what the warnings are. Some are obvious, others a lot more refined. If you find several of these at the same time, stop briefly the process.
- Heavy stress to sign the very same day
- Vague answers regarding complete price or financing fees
- Production approximates that seem dramatically more than rivals without explanation
- No clear solution on who performs service after installation
- Reluctance to go over roofing system condition, panel upgrades, or allow timelines
The worst solar sales experiences typically share one attribute: speed. The rep desires dedication before the property owner has time to contrast proposals, testimonial assumptions, or analyze financing. A strong service provider values a cautious buyer.
Comparing proposals without transforming it right into a spread sheet contest
It is wise to get multiple quotes, typically three is enough to disclose the marketplace. However there is a trap below too. Home owners can become so concentrated on small rate differences that they miss out on bigger quality and solution differences.
If one proposal is a little greater but consists of much better style information, cleaner equipment format, more powerful labor guarantee protection, and reliable post-install solar providers assistance, that can be worth spending for. The opposite is additionally real. Some premium-priced proposals are just pricey, not better.
One helpful technique is to ask each prospective buyer to discuss where their proposal is best and where it is less competitive. Experienced professionals can answer that maturely. For instance, a business could claim, "We are not the most inexpensive, but we use internal crews and we include attic runs that generate a cleaner coating." That kind of specificity is beneficial. It helps you contrast what issues in the real world, not just on paper.
What the setup experience need to really feel like
A well-run solar job is recognizable long prior to panels take place the roofing. Communication is arranged. Site gos to take place when guaranteed. The style is reviewed with you, not simply sent out over by email. License and assessment actions are explained plainly. When the setup day arrives, the staff seems practiced instead of improvisational.
After installation, the firm needs to walk you with system operation, keeping track of accessibility, shutoff procedures, and what to expect during utility permission-to-operate actions. That handoff matters. Lots of property owners really feel stranded in the final phase due to the fact that nobody described that a completed installment and an activated system are not constantly the same thing.
The firms that make long-lasting depend on do not go away after invigorating the system. They continue to be reachable. They deal with small issues prior to they end up being larger ones. They comprehend that references in a location like Rocklin come from constant implementation, not simply aggressive marketing.
A useful method to make the final decision
If you are tightening the area amongst a number of solar providers, look for the company that combines realistic look with capability. You desire a company that provides you a style matched to your house, not a manuscript matched to their quota.
The appropriate choice is typically the bidder who asked far better concerns early, took care of compromises honestly, and produced a proposition you can really understand. They may not have actually been the most inexpensive. They might not have actually made use of the most significant financial savings estimate. However they made it much easier to trust the numbers.
For most homes, solar works best when it is dealt with like a home enhancement task with economic effects, not simply an utility expense swap. That mindset helps you translucent tricks. It likewise leads you towards companies that respect the complexity of the work.
Rocklin home owners have good factors to explore solar, and there are capable solar companies in the location. The challenge is not discovering a person going to sell you a system. The challenge is finding a companion who will develop it appropriately, mount it cleanly, and support it years after the contract is authorized. If you keep the focus on design high quality, sincere presumptions, and lasting responsibility, you are much more likely to select a system that performs the way you wished it would.

What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Rocklin?
Most solar panels have an average lifespan of 25 to 30 years or more. While panels continue producing electricity after this period, their efficiency gradually declines over time. Many manufacturers guarantee a certain level of performance for at least 25 years. Regular maintenance can help maximize long-term energy production.
What should you not do with solar panels in Rocklin?
Solar panels should not be walked on unless specifically designed for foot traffic, as this can damage the cells and frame. Harsh chemicals, abrasive cleaning tools, and pressure washers should also be avoided because they may harm the panel surface. Homeowners should not attempt electrical repairs without proper training. Keeping panels free of unnecessary shade and debris helps maintain performance.
